Concrete Slab Water Extraction Cost In South Weber, UT

The cost of Concrete Slab Water Extraction in South Weber, UT var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ment, so call us today to schedule your appointment and receive a personalized quote.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Drying and Dehumidification $300 – $1,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Cleaning and Disinfection $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Inspection and Assessment $100 – $500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Follow-up and Inspection $100 – $500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ions

Common Questions About Concrete Slab Water Extraction

Q: What causes water damage to concrete slabs?

A: Water damage to concrete slabs can be caused by a variety of factors, including heavy rainfall, burst pipes, and flooding. It’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and safety issues.
